extension_loaded
Name
extension_loaded — Checks for an extension.
Synopsis
bool extension_loaded
(name);
string name: Name of
extension to check for
Returns
TRUE if extension is loaded; FALSE on error
Description
Checks whether an extension is loaded into PHP. This can
be useful in more complex scripts in which functionality
depends on an extension being present. For example, a
graphing class can check for the existence of the GD
library before any other action is taken and produce a
friendly error if no GD support is available, or try to
load the extension itself.
Version
Existing since version 3.0.10
Example
Example 992. Check for GD
support
<?php
if (extension_loaded("gd")) {
echo "Extension found";
} else {
echo "Extension not found. Attempting load";
dl("php_gd.dll");
}
?>
